You probably won't find "MSG" on a Whole30 compatible food label. You may find some brands of canned tuna that contain MSG, but in general, it's not an additive found in Whole30 foods. (However, as an interesting aside, MSG is chemically indistinguishable from glutamate , a common amino acid found in everything from tomatoes to chicken.

On 8/2/2012 at 7:42 PM, Melissa Hartwig said: We talk about why we exclude carrageenan specifically in It Starts With Food. What carrageenan does in the gut (or can, according to research) can promote intestinal permeability, which is the exact thing we're trying to avoid with the Whole30. Citric acid: Yes. This is a common and acceptable additive in canned or jarred foods, like tomatoes or olives.. The Plant-Based Whole30 eliminates carrageenan and sulfites on the program. Other common additives, like xanthan gum, natural flavors, or ascorbic acid, are allowed.
